Hope can fuel bulls’ charge as stocks rally despite worries

calendar August 20, 2009

The transition from recession to recovery has historically been a good time to own stocks, as the prospect of better days ahead gives investors a reason to buy. Big rallies occur even though many economic worries still persist, the buying is built largely on hope, and skeptics loudly proclaim that the gains can’t last
